William Daly Obituary

William (Bill) Leon Daly

March 31, 1929 – Aug. 4, 2022

LANCASTER, CA - At 93 years old, William (Bill) Leon Daly passed away on August 4, 2022, in Lancaster, CA, with his son Jeff by his side.

Bill was born in March, 1929, in Great Falls, MT. Bill attended Catholic school and at 16 forged his papers to join the Navy. He served in the Korean War, and was proud to be a Veteran. Bill met his wife, Mary Ann, through his sister Mary. Six months later they married in Fort Benton and honeymooned at Glacier National Park. They were married for 67 years, and had four kids.

Bill was a career truck driver and after almost dying in a movie-like crash, went on to safely drive a million miles. Bill and Mary moved to Helena (Canyon Ferry Lake), MT, in 1992, and Bill retired two years later in 1994. He loved fishing, boating, and hunting. He could make a meal out of anything and loved to make beef jerky, which he sent to his kids and grandkids for many years. Bill would often be found tinkering around in his garage or mowing their five acres. They spent 30 years living in Canyon Ferry Lake surrounded by the best neighbors; like Tom who brought them their paper and mail every day for years and Richard and Dash who were always just a phone call away to help with anything. Bill loved his Budweiser, root beer, Werther's candy and gave the best bear hugs.

He is survived by his wife, Mary Ann Daly; sister, Mary (Richard) Purnell; and his four children: Billy Daly, Jeff (Michelle) Daly, Patti (Pat) Presley and Scott Daly. Grandkids: Katie (Brian) Daly-Mnichowicz, Neil Daly, Tommy Daly, Eric (Amanda) Daly, Kevin Daly, Summer (Cody) MacDougall, and Patrick Presley. As well as nieces, nephews, and several great-grandchildren.
